My Story
Daisy is a sweet female 7 year spayed American Staffordshire Terrier mix. She finds herself at the shelter because her former owner was having personal family issues and had to move to a 'no pet' apartment. Daisy was their pet for the last 5 years and they loved her dearly but had no other choice with having to surrender her. Daisy is house-trained and crate-trained. Her former owner said that Daisy has lived with children, other dogs and cats. She may be best placed in a home without young kids though, because new situations and young ones may make her nervous. She gets a bit nervous when she first meets new people, but with simple positive reinforcement tips, she warms up fast. The staff can easily help you with many tips. Please note that she is very different in her shelter kennel, she barks at youand looks nervous. BUT, please look past this. She is a completely different dog when she is taken out of her kennel. She is quiet and very sweet. You just have to give her a chance to show you her real self. Daisy knows sit, stay, down, off, and come. Her former owner said, 'Daisy is a very good dog. She may look intimidating at first but she is super sweet and nice.'
She is already spayed and vaccinated so she is offered at a Special Adoption Rate of $50.
